Founded in 2017, SAGOUS Software and Services Pvt Ltd, an IT consulting and product development firm, began its operations in India. We believe in building solutions that revolutionize the way productivity is enhanced in an organization with security, reliability, and scalability. Our unwavering commitment to continuous research and process enhancement empowers us to deliver future-ready applications to clients.
We assure the highest certainty and satisfaction through a profound commitment to our clients, comprehensive industry expertise, and a network of innovation. We are committed to providing our clients with the utmost safe and reliable service. Our goal is to deliver beyond expectations and deliver tangible value to our clients’ operations at every touch point.
-
Design, develop, and maintain scalable cloud-native applications using Java and J2EE technologies.
-
Build and deploy enterprise applications on AWS cloud platforms using services such as ECS, Lambda, Fargate, SQS, and SNS.
-
Develop RESTful APIs and JSON-based web services using Spring Boot and related frameworks.
-
Implement backend solutions using JPA, Hibernate, JDBC, and SQL databases.
-
Work with containerized environments using Docker and Kubernetes for orchestration and deployment.
-
Develop reusable, maintainable, and high-performance code following object-oriented principles and MVC architecture.
-
Collaborate with Agile teams throughout the software development lifecycle including design, development, testing, and deployment.
-
Manage source code and release activities using Git including branching, tagging, and merging strategies.
-
Perform unit testing using JUnit and contribute to continuous integration and deployment activities.
-
Support troubleshooting, debugging, and optimization of cloud-based applications.
-
3–8 years of experience in Java and J2EE application development.
-
Strong hands-on experience in AWS cloud environments and PaaS services.
-
Expertise in AWS services including ECS, Lambda, Fargate, SQS, and SNS.
-
Strong knowledge of Spring Boot, REST/JSON web services, JPA, Hibernate, JDBC, SQL, and JUnit.
-
Hands-on experience with containers and Kubernetes orchestration.
-
Good understanding of Object-Oriented Programming (OOP), MVC architecture, and Java development best practices.
-
Knowledge of Java Design Patterns is an added advantage.
-
Experience working with Git in collaborative development environments.
-
Exposure to Agile/Scrum methodologies and modern software delivery practices.
-
Strong analytical, troubleshooting, and problem-solving skills.
-
Design and develop scalable cloud-native and microservices-based applications.
-
Work effectively in Agile and fast-paced development environments.
-
Troubleshoot and optimize distributed cloud applications efficiently.
-
Collaborate with developers, architects, DevOps engineers, and business stakeholders.
-
Manage large codebases and coordinate development activities across teams.
-
Deliver high-quality software solutions with strong focus on performance, scalability, and reliability.
-
Adapt quickly to evolving cloud technologies and enterprise requirements.
-
Opportunity to work on enterprise-scale cloud transformation and modernization initiatives.
-
Exposure to modern AWS cloud services, Kubernetes, and distributed architectures.
-
A collaborative and technology-driven engineering environment.
-
Opportunities for continuous learning, innovation, and technical growth.
-
Challenging projects leveraging modern DevOps and Agile delivery practices.